Axial displacement of transformer windings has been studied in this researc
h work using a test transformer. The transformer primary winding has 31 dou
ble disk coils (approx. 1.3 MVA, 10 kV) and the secondary is a four layer c
oncentric winding. A detailed mathematical model was developed for the test
object and a comparison was carried out between measured and calculated re
sults. It is shown that this model can present the behavior of the transfor
mer windings in the frequency domain in case of sound and displaced conditi
ons.
